A 31-year-old man was on Sunday, December 5 nabbed in an unnatural act with a calf in Litein, Kericho County.

Kennedy Lamar was nabbed after the owner of the calf, identified as Fancy Lang’at heard the calf groan in pain in the wee hours of Sunday morning forcing her to raise an alarm.

In a statement by Directorate of Criminal Investigations seen by K24 Digital, the lady thought that the cows inside the shed were under attack.

“An alarmed Langat who thought a predator had attacked her livestock leapt from her bed, opened her door and stealthily tiptoed towards her cattle boma. Suddenly, she saw a dark silhouette of a man moving away from the groaning calf and took cover on the ground a few metres away,” DCI said in a statement.

The woman then decided to move closer to the silhouette, only to find out that the person in question was her brother-in-law.

The man was found half naked after committing the abominable act.

“Dismayed villagers thronged the scene, as women watched the bizarre incident never witnessed in the village, from the periphery,” DCI further said.

This saw villagers group form to discuss the matter which has never been witnessed in the area as they discussed in low tones.

Some were even seen shaking their heads in disbelief of what had happened.

“The villagers led by their area chief effected a citizen’s arrest and escorted the suspect to Litein police station where he’s currently being held before arraignment tomorrow,” the statement revealed.
